Duct Specialized Sheet
Overview
Duct Specialized Sheet refers to precision-engineered metal sheets specifically manufactured for HVAC duct fabrication. These sheets meet strict industry standards for air handling systems, offering optimal balance between structural integrity and weight efficiency. Manufacturers typically produce them in coil or panel form with standardized widths to accommodate various duct sizes. Unlike general-purpose metal sheets, duct specialized sheets undergo additional processing to enhance formability and corrosion resistance. The surface treatments prevent oxidation and microbial growth, crucial for maintaining indoor air quality. Leading producers offer customized solutions with different coatings and insulation options for specialized applications.
Structure and Working Principle
The sheet's effectiveness stems from its multi-layer composition. Galvanized versions feature a zinc coating over cold-rolled steel base, while premium options may include polymer coatings. Aluminum variants use alloy formulations for enhanced strength without compromising malleability. During duct fabrication, these sheets maintain structural integrity when bent, folded, or seamed. The material's memory retention prevents deformation after installation, ensuring long-term dimensional stability. Specialized edge treatments facilitate secure joining methods - from traditional slip-and-drive systems to modern TDC (transverse duct connector) applications.
Key Features
Duct specialized sheets distinguish themselves through several performance characteristics. Their precisely controlled thickness (typically 0.4mm to 1.2mm) ensures consistent airflow resistance while minimizing weight load on support structures. The smooth surface finish reduces friction loss, improving overall HVAC system efficiency by 5-15% compared to conventional materials. Advanced versions incorporate noise-reduction properties through dampening layers or perforated designs. Many comply with international standards like ASTM A653 for galvanized steel or EN 485 for aluminum alloys. Fire-rated options meet UL Class 1 requirements, making them suitable for smoke extraction systems and other critical applications.
Application Areas
Primary applications include commercial HVAC systems in offices, hospitals, and retail spaces where air quality and energy efficiency are paramount. The sheets form rectangular, round, or oval ducts for supply, return, and exhaust air handling. Special low-emission versions serve cleanrooms and laboratories. In industrial settings, heavier gauges handle abrasive particulate transport in manufacturing facilities. Recent innovations see usage in modular construction for prefabricated duct assemblies. Certain food-grade stainless steel variants meet NSF/ANSI 51 standards for commercial kitchen ventilation systems.
Maintenance and Precautions
Proper maintenance begins with selecting the appropriate material for the operating environment. Coastal areas require higher zinc-coating weights (G90 or AZ150), while chemical plants may need stainless steel. Regular inspections should check for condensation buildup, which accelerates corrosion at joint areas. Installation precautions include using compatible sealants (never duct tape) for long-term airtight performance. Avoid direct contact with insulation materials containing chlorides. For retrofits, ensure new sheets match existing system specifications to prevent galvanic corrosion when dissimilar metals connect.
B2B Procurement Guide
Professional buyers should specify these key parameters: material type (GI, Al, SS), coating weight (for galvanized), thickness tolerance (±0.02mm typical), and width/length requirements. Leading manufacturers provide mill test certificates with each batch, verifying mechanical properties and coating adherence. Bulk purchases (full coils) typically offer 10-15% cost savings versus cut-to-size orders. Consider just-in-time delivery for large projects to minimize storage costs. Reputable suppliers offer technical support for material selection and can provide CAD-compatible specifications for integration with BIM systems.
